Tuesday, May 29, 2001

LEGISLATIVE ASSEMBLY OF MANITOBA

VOTES AND PROCEEDINGS No. 37

SECOND SESSION, THIRTY-SEVENTH LEGISLATURE

PRAYERS

1:30 O'CLOCK P.M.

The following petitions were presented:

Mr. Loewen – Legislative Assembly of Manitoba request that the Premier of Manitoba consider reversing his decision to not support construction of an underpass at Kenaston and Wilkes (A. Trinder, P. Phillips, C. Phillips and others)

Mr. Schuler – Legislative Assembly of Manitoba request that the Minister responsible for Manitoba Hydro consider alternative routes for the additional 230KV and 500KV lines proposed for the RM of East St. Paul (A. Glesmann, K. Comrie, C. Comrie and others)

Mrs. Driedger – Legislative Assembly of Manitoba request that the Premier of Manitoba consider reversing his decision to not support construction of an underpass at Kenaston and Wilkes (L. Steele, T. Antonick, L. Garrioch and others)

Mrs. Stefanson – Legislative Assembly of Manitoba request that the Premier of Manitoba consider reversing his decision to not support construction of an underpass at Kenaston and Wilkes (S. Zilinyk, P. Dixon, B. Matias and others)

Mr. Pitura – Legislative Assembly of Manitoba request that the Premier of Manitoba consider reversing his decision to not support construction of an underpass at Kenaston and Wilkes (K. Uruski, V. Paseschnikoff, P. Pfrimmer and others)

The following petitions were read and received:

Mr. Schuler – Legislative Assembly of Manitoba request that the Minister responsible for Manitoba Hydro consider alternative routes for the additional 230KV and 500KV lines proposed for the RM of East St. Paul (D. Lozinski, G. Rattai, E. Harkness and others)

Mr. Loewen – Legislative Assembly of Manitoba request that the Premier of Manitoba consider reversing his decision to not support construction of an underpass at Kenaston and Wilkes (W. Linton, J. Vandal, D. Chan and others)

Mr. Pitura – Legislative Assembly of Manitoba request that the Premier of Manitoba consider reversing his decision to not support construction of an underpass at Kenaston and Wilkes (L. Schaubroeck, T. Seniuk, M. Dewey and others)

 

Mrs. Driedger – Legislative Assembly of Manitoba request that the Premier of Manitoba consider reversing his decision to not support construction of an underpass at Kenaston and Wilkes (A. Wilson, P. Spiring, W. Crew and others)

Ms. Asper – An Act to amend The Jewish Foundation of Manitoba Incorporation Act (The Jewish Foundation of Manitoba).

______________________________

The following Bills were, by leave, respectively introduced and read a First Time:

(No. 38) – The Local Authorities Election Amendment Act/Loi modifiant la Loi sur l'élection des autorités locales

(Hon. Ms. Friesen)

(No. 40) – The Podiatrists Act/Loi sur les podiatres

(Hon. Mr. Chomiak)

______________________________

Pursuant to Rule 23(1), Messrs. Penner (Steinbach) and Struthers, Mrs. Smith (Fort Garry), Mr. Jennissen and Mrs. Driedger made Members' Statements.

______________________________

By unanimous consent, it was agreed that Committee of Supply would not meet on Friday, June 1, 2001.

______________________________

By unanimous consent, it was agreed to have two sections of Committee of Supply to meet in Rooms 254 and 255 for the remainder of this week.

______________________________

The House resolving into a Committee of Supply.

And the House continuing in Committee.

______________________________

The House then adjourned at 6:00 p.m. until 1:30 p.m. Wednesday, May 30, 2001.

 

Hon. George Hickes,

Speaker.
